Price Comparison

The Breville Smart Oven Air Fryer Compact is priced at $249.95, while the Gourmia Air Fryer is significantly cheaper at $69.99. This makes the Gourmia about 72% less expensive than the Breville. If you are on a budget, the Gourmia offers a more accessible option without compromising on essential features. The price difference could be a significant factor for many consumers, especially those looking for a reliable air fryer without breaking the bank.

Capacity and Size

The Gourmia Air Fryer boasts a larger capacity of 6 quarts, making it suitable for serving 3 to 4 people easily. In contrast, the Breville Smart Oven Air Fryer Compact has a smaller capacity, accommodating a 4.5 lb chicken or an 11-inch pizza. While the Breville is designed to fit a compact footprint, it might not be as practical for larger families or gatherings. The size difference could be crucial for users who frequently prepare meals for multiple people, highlighting the Gourmia's advantage in capacity.

Cooking Functions

Both air fryers offer a variety of cooking functions that enhance their versatility. The Breville features 10 smart functions, including 5 air fry modes and additional options like toast and bagel. Meanwhile, the Gourmia has 12 one-touch presets, covering air frying, roasting, baking, broiling, and dehydrating. The extra presets in the Gourmia provide more convenience with quick selections, making it easier for users to switch between cooking styles. For those who value a wide range of cooking options, the Gourmia may be the more appealing choice.

Performance

The Breville Smart Oven Air Fryer Compact uses an Element IQ system, which intelligently steers power to independent heating elements, optimizing the cooking environment. This results in even cooking and the ability to reheat leftovers while maintaining moisture and crispness. On the other hand, the Gourmia Air Fryer utilizes FryForce 360° technology, providing crispy results with little to no oil. While both products promise excellent performance, the Breville's advanced cooking algorithms may offer a slight edge in achieving consistent results.

Ease of Use

In terms of user-friendliness, the Gourmia Air Fryer excels with its 12 one-touch functions, allowing for quick and straightforward meal preparation. The digital display simplifies the cooking process, making it accessible for all skill levels. The Breville also incorporates a guided recipe feature through the Breville+ ecosystem, offering step-by-step guidance on over 200 recipes. While the Breville provides an educational component, the Gourmia’s straightforward interface may be preferable for users who want to dive straight into cooking.

Cleanup Process

Cleanup is a significant consideration for any kitchen appliance. The Gourmia Air Fryer features a nonstick, dishwasher-safe basket and crisper tray, making it easy to clean after use. In comparison, while the Breville does not specify the ease of cleaning its components, the presence of a compact design may make it less cumbersome to manage. However, if quick cleanup is a priority, the Gourmia’s dishwasher-safe parts will likely appeal to busy households looking for convenience.

Which should you buy?

Ultimately, the decision between the Breville Smart Oven Air Fryer Compact and the Gourmia Air Fryer boils down to your specific needs and budget. If you prioritize a larger capacity, a multitude of cooking presets, and a significantly lower price, the Gourmia stands out as the better choice. However, if you seek advanced cooking technology, guided recipes, and are willing to invest in a premium brand, the Breville may be worth the higher price.
